Who are Army Welfare Service?

The Army Welfare Service (AWS) is the Army’s professional welfare provider; it delivers a comprehensive and confidential welfare service responsive to the needs of individuals, families and the Chain of Command in order to maximise the operational effectiveness of Service Personnel.

Who are Community Support?

Community Support secures or directly provides learning and personal development opportunities for military personnel and their families wherever they are living. Non- formal education opportunities are provided within Community, Youth and Play Centres and Projects to children, young people and their families throughout the year and across the UK and overseas.

Community Support delivers additional activities during school holidays, including Easter and Summer programmes and offsite residential experiences. Community Support staff adopt best practices, are compliant with government legislation and guidelines, and in doing so promote a stronger sense of community and well-being.

Guides for those bereaved by suicide in the Armed Forces community

 

Suicide Bereavement UK have developed a series of At Your Side guides for those bereaved by suicide in the Armed Forces community.

Three guides have been written by the bereaved for the bereaved:
  • At Your Side guide for Veterans
  • At Your Side guide for families
  • At Your Side guide for Serving Personnel
Both the veteran and family guide were launched on the 17th April 2024. The Serving Personnel guide will be launched at the Suicide Bereavement UK Conference on 26th Sep 2024.

Gloucestershire: 'The Robin' bookable bus service

 

Department for Transport (DfT) funding helped launch The Robin pilot, which currently operates in the Forest of Dean and the North Cotswolds. This pilot is now expanding into parts of Tewkesbury, Berkeley Vale and the South Cotswolds thanks to extra DfT funding of over £1.5million over two years.

The Robin is a local, friendly bookable bus service where passengers search for their ideal journey and book a pickup and drop off location that suits them.

It's affordable at only £2 per journey and connects passengers with transport links such as bus stops or directly to a location if there are no other transport options available.

The Robin improves connections between rural areas which often have infrequent or no other transport available. By offering this it increases access to services and the wider transport network in the county, expanding access to employment, education, healthcare and shopping.
